The Reliability/Maintenance Engineer is responsible for providing the technical program leadership and implementation activities described below to maximize the maintenance related uptime and operating efficiencies of equipment and facility assets.
These activities help minimize costs and contribute to the profitability and performance of the business. Under the direction of the Maintenance Manager the Reliability/Maintenance Engineer monitors the status of their reliability maintenance program evolution relative to corporate program
strategies. This position provides measurements of program progress and effectiveness such as preventive maintenance, condition-based monitoring work, equipment uptime, overall equipment effectiveness and mean time between failures.
They facilitate the identification and communication of the root causes of losses in the operation of production, facility, and utility processes. The Reliability/Maintenance Engineer is responsible for ranking the criticality of the assets under their care, typically using Reliability Centered Maintenance approaches, and for defining the proactive maintenance approaches that are cost beneficial to the business. The incumbent specifies parts, inventory quantities
and the special storage requirements for critical spare parts.
They represent reliability maintenance to other organizations and functions including Engineering Design, Production Operations, Procurement, Storeroom operations, new project commissioning, etc. They provide reliability maintenance input to Engineering Design to create designs which minimize life cycle costs. They develop procedures and specifications for the reliability maintenance aspects of existing and new equipment, and they help identify the work content of planned shutdowns.
